How to File a Personal Injury Claim

You may be able to receive compensation if suffered injuries due to the negligence of someone else. This could help pay for future medical expenses, lost wages, and other expenses related to your injury.

Personal injury claims can be filed for both general and specific damages. Special damages are measurable, like medical expenses or loss of earnings or property damage. While general damages can include more tangible costs like pain and suffering as well as loss of companionship and emotional distress,

Medical Treatment

Medical treatment is a crucial part of every personal injury claim. The medical treatment you receive after an accident will be a part of the evidence your attorney will use to prove that you sustained injuries as a result of the actions of someone else and that you are entitled to compensation for these injuries.

Based on the nature of your injury, it is possible that you require medical attention or attend physical therapy. Your personal injury lawyer will help you select the right doctor to assess your injuries and make a diagnosis and treatment plan for you.

Your doctor will take the time to discuss your medical history and the accident take a look at you, then give you the diagnosis and treatment plan for your injuries. This may include medication or physical therapy, as well as other treatments.

The doctor will write up the treatment plan and the medical records that substantiate your injuries and the need for ongoing treatment. These documents are essential in calculating the damages you can recover for your injuries, including lost earnings and future medical expenses.

Most people aren't aware that the medical treatment they receive following an accident is a crucial element in determining the amount they'll be able to recuperate for their injuries. Because insurance companies that cover medical expenses will require you to be reimbursed for the services you received.

Your insurance company will pay a percentage of the cost of your treatment if have Medicare or private health insurance. This is known as subrogation.

You should also be aware that health insurance does not pay for treatments that aren't connected to your injuries or accident. This includes treatment by chiropractors or acupuncturists, as well as acupressurists or massage therapists as well in other non-physician healers.

If you are covered by health insurance plan or Medicare policy, it is essential to be aware that the insurance company will not pay for any treatment that isn't related to your injuries or accident. This is because the insurance company needs to be able to show that your injuries were the result of the incident that led to the insurance coverage.

Speak to a lawyer

Talking to a lawyer is one of the best things that you can do following an accident. They will explain the process to you, answer all your questions and guide you in understanding your rights. They may be able to offer legal advice for an individual case that is specific to your particular situation.

During the initial meeting, your lawyer will ask you numerous questions to ensure they have all the information needed to begin working on your case. This is to ensure they are aware of your situation and can start working on it quickly.

It's also essential to give them all relevant information about the accident and your injuries. This includes the date of the accident, who was at fault for the incident, as well as any injuries you suffered.

Your lawyer will inquire about all of these questions along with your medical treatment and any other expenses you've incurred as result of the accident. It is important to be forthcoming with your lawyer about everything so they can determine the value of your case.

The majority of sellersville personal injury lawsuit injury claims stem from the assertion that the defendant was negligent in a certain way. Negligence is when someone does an act that a reasonable person would not in the same situation. This can cause injury to you. Certain instances involve more serious bad conduct, such as gross negligence, when the defendant has acted negligently or recklessly.

If your case goes to trial the judge will determine the amount of compensation you'll receive. Arbitration hearings are another option. This involves a neutral third party who will make the decision on the award.

A good lawyer can assist you in determining the value of your claim and negotiate with insurance companies for your benefit. The aim is to negotiate an amount that allows you to get as much of your losses as you can.

When you are in need of a lawyer it is recommended to hire an experienced lawyer who has proven track records of success. They will be able to argue your case in front of the court and address any opposition to your claim.

Keep Records

Recording your accident and injury claim is important for many reasons. It allows you to keep track of your recovery as well as make sure that your insurance company and attorneys have all the data they need to support your case.

It also allows you to identify and evaluate the value of your injuries. This can help your lawyer calculate the amount of money you should receive for your injuries and suffering.

In a personal injury lawsuit you must prove that you suffered injuries that were caused by the negligence of the party at fault. The medical records must be clear enough to prove that you suffered injuries, and that your injuries are serious enough to justify a settlement or an award.

Your medical records are the most significant kind of evidence you can present in a fair haven personal injury lawyer injury case. They can help you prove how severe your injuries are and if they can be repaired or even cured.

It is also important to document your physical limitations and any other information that could be beneficial to your claim, like how long it took you to heal from your injuries. In addition, you must note any time off from work and any loss of income that occurs as because of your injuries.

To organize your files It's an ideal idea to make a file box and folders for each key area of your claim. This should include copies the documents relating to property damage as well as witness statements and any other related paperwork.

Another useful item to have is a journal or diary which you keep following an accident. It should include an everyday list of your pain levels as well as how you feel and how it has affected your day-to-day life.

It's also a good idea to record the inconveniences you endured because of your injuries, such as how you were unable take care of household chores or attend school events. This could also be relevant to your compensation for lost wages and overtime.

You should also keep the cost of any expenses you've incurred due to your injuries, such as the cost of doctor's appointments and prescription drugs. This information could be used to support any claim to compensation for future loss of earning capacity or other losses.
